| Fraud detectives – The threat of collusion |
| By Staff Journalist |
| |
| It is often said that there must be a separation of powers in companies to prevent fraud. It is common practice to have one person to request a cheque, another to sign it, and a third to accept the goods. According to Nico Theron, legal adviser of fraud detection company Alchemy Business Consultants, this is no guarantee. |

| Omni Struct Nkosi: Onwards and upwards |
| By Staff Journalist |
| |
| Cross pollination is the name of the game at Omni Struct Nkosi (OSN). ÒWe donÕt believe that directors should get complacent or stagnate in just one position,Ó explains operations director, Francois Jacobs. ÒThere are numerous advantages to moving people into areas of new responsibility. One stimulates the creation of new ideas by getting different eyes on situations. New dimensions come to light and this in turn promotes new initiatives. It certainly adds depth to the organisation and ensures that if one key individual is to leave, there will not be a crisis in leadership. ItÕs also effective in eliminating any temptation to build empires.Ó |
